SNAP® 4Dx® Plus Test

Screen dogs annually for six vector-borne disease causing pathogens.

Test Procedure:

  1. Using the provided pipette, dispense 3 drops of sample and 4 drops of conjugate to the sample tube.
  2. Gently invert 3–5 times to mix.
  3. Pour the entire contents of the sample tube into the sample well of a SNAP 4Dx Plus device.
  4. Use the SNAP Pro® Analyzer to automatically activate the SNAP test and interpret the result. OR When color first appears in the activation circle, press firmly to activate. You will hear a distinct "snap.”
  5. Read the result at 8 minutes.

Sample Type: Whole blood, serum, or plasma sample

Controls: Positive control (E. canis/E. ewingii Ab, B. burgdorferi Ab), Negative control

Pathogens Detected: A. phagocytophilum/A. platys Ab, D. immitis Ag

Storage: Can be stored at room temperature for 6 months.*

SNAP® Parvo Test

Test dogs that present with sudden onset of lethargy, vomiting, fever, and diarrhea.

Test Procedure:

  1. Swab sample and place swab tip into tube. Bend bulb to break seal and release conjugate.
  2. Squeeze and release bulb 3 times to mix sample and conjugate.
  3. Squeeze bulb to dispense 5 drops into the sample well of a SNAP Parvo device.
  4. Use the SNAP Pro® Analyzer to automatically activate the SNAP test and interpret the result. OR When color first appears in the activation circle, press firmly to activate. You will hear a distinct "snap.”
  5. Read the result at 8 minutes.

Sample Type: Fecal sample

Controls: Positive control, Negative control

Antigen Detected: Parvovirus Ag

Storage: Can be stored at room temperature.*

SNAP® Foal IgG Test

Test foals for immunoglobulin G (IgG) levels.

Test Procedure:

  1. Dilute sample. Mix thoroughly and dispose of the first 5-10 drops from the bottle.
  2. Apply 1 drop of sample over sample spot.
  3. Pour the entire bottle of conjugate into the sample well.
  4. When color first appears in the activation circle, press firmly to activate. You will hear a distinct "snap.”
  5. Read the result at 7 minutes.

Sample Type: Whole blood, serum, or plasma sample
